About Killara 2071

The size of Killara is approximately 4.6 square kilometres. It has 28 parks covering nearly 20.3% of total area. The population of Killara in 2011 was 9,284 people. By 2016 the population was 10,582 showing a population growth of 14.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Killara is 10-19 years. Households in Killara are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Killara work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 77.3% of the homes in Killara were owner-occupied compared with 74.3% in 2016.

Killara has 4,443 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Killara have seen a 56.35%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 18.45% increase. As at 31 August 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Killara is $3,939,104 while the median value for Units is $1,149,442.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,360 while Units have a median rent of $790.
There are currently 30 properties listed for sale, and 14 properties listed for rent in Killara on OnTheHouse. According to CoreLogic's data, 190 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Killara.
